Been using Baby Monitor Saby – 3G Babycam for a couple months now. It’s basically a video monitoring app that lets you watch your baby from anywhere. Pretty solid app if you’re into that kind of thing.
Here’s what you do: you set up the app on two phones – one as the camera near the baby, and the other as the monitor. There’s also this cool AI feature that can detect when your baby is waking up and send you a notification. And the video quality is pretty good even on 3G networks – it adjusts automatically.
Look, if you’re a new parent who travels a lot or just wants to keep an eye on the little one, you’ll probably like this. It’s not perfect – the setup can be a bit tricky and the ads can get annoying if you don’t pay. But overall it does the job. Worth checking out.
